DELHI URBAN SHELTER IMPROVEMENT
BOARD ACT 2010
DUSIB came in existence under Delhi Urban
Shelter Improvement Board Act, 2010, passed by
the Legislative Assembly of the National Capital
Territory of Delhi; came in existence on 1st July,
2010.

Rehabilitation Policy of GNCTD, 2013 - Eligibility
Criteria
Cut-off date of residing in the jhuggie is 4th June, 2009
Name should be in the Electoral Roll on or before 4/6/2009 & at
the time of survey.
Should possess valid ID proof (Any one of 11 documents) at the
time of survey.
Allotment of Flat on lease hold basis for 15 years, to be converted
into Free hold thereafter.
Allotment made in the joint name of husband and wife.
Nominal beneficiary contribution of 70,000/-approx.
100% subsidy for SC J.J. dweller.
Authentication of Beneficiary through Aadhaar Number.
Status of Rehabilitation done so far by DUSIB
95 JJ Clusters priortised by Delhi Government for Relocation.
Pre-camps organised in JJ Clusters to sensitise to complete their
formalities.
Permanent camp set up at Raja Garden for Eligibility Determination
Eligibility determination of 28 JJ Clusters done so far.
8 JJ Clusters ( 266 families) already shifted to Bawana Housing.
3764 JJ dwellers have been issued Allotment Letters but not shifted
Allotment being made at EWS Flats at Bawana, Baprola & Dwarka.

ISSUES IN RELOCATION
Relatively low eligibility percentage( 40-50%)
Time required from survey to eligibility determination and
subsequent shifting is long.
Not much demand for relocation from Govt. of Delhi
agencies.
Approx. 50% of the clusters located on DDA land , which has
its own policy.
Resolution of policy issues with railways pending.
Preference for in-situ development over relocation.
Lack of transit/rental housing pool to cater to the needs of
ineligible dwellers.

ISSUES AND CHALLENGES-1
● Relocation of prioritized Clusters: far off from the city,
low eligibility percentage of JJ Dwellers
● Livelihood issue in case of Relocation
● Strategy for In-situ development of JJ Clustersfinances
● Insufficient Land to cater to the needs of EWS
Housing
● Only 25% land belongs to DUSIB & Delhi Govt.
Departments.
ISSUES AND CHALLENGES-2
● Lack of co-operation and planning by other Land
Owning Agencies such as DDA, Railway,
CPWD/L&DO, etc.
● DUSIB need to be designated as Housing Board for
EWS/ LIG Housing/or Development Agency
● Single Window Clearances for all statutory approvals
(SRA Model Mumbai)
● Amendments in Master Plan Provision for EWS
Housing
